VBA开发:Office平台关键,提升工作效率

需积分: 50 18 下载量 179 浏览量 更新于2024-08-23 收藏 1.07MB PPT 举报
Office平台开发的关键在于理解和运用宏(Visual Basic for Applications, VBA),这是一种内置于Microsoft Office套件中的强大工具。VBA是Office平台的通用语言,它使得开发者能够创建自定义解决方案,以扩展和自动化Office应用程序的功能。以下是VBA开发中的一些关键点: 1. **VBA编程环境**:VBA提供了一个集成的编程环境,包括编辑器、调试器和其他开发工具,为开发者创建定制宏提供了便利。 2. **Office对象模型**:VBA通过对象模型与Office应用程序交互,如Word、Excel等,允许开发者访问和操作文档、工作表、邮件、数据库等对象,实现深度定制。 3. **编程技巧与案例**:学习和掌握VBA编程技巧至关重要,这包括变量管理、条件语句、循环控制、函数和子过程等,以及结合实际案例来提升编程能力。 4. **OfficeXP开发版简介**:Office XP是早期版本,但展示了VBA开发版的优势,如丰富的功能和对办公生产力的提升,为后续版本提供了基础。 5. **面向不同用户群体**: - 高级用户:可以利用VBA进行复杂的任务自动化,如模板开发、宏加载或构建小型项目。 - 企业信息部门人员:可以利用VBA进行内部项目设计和开发,提高资源利用效率。 - 软件开发厂商:可创建加载宏或向导,为Office用户提供定制化的工具和服务。 6. **开发平台的好处**:VBA开发平台的优势体现在多个方面,如降低培训成本、提高研发效率、增强系统稳定性和用户体验,特别是减少新系统适应期的困扰。 7. **VBA的应用示例**: - 宏的定义:宏是一种预定义的操作序列,可以是程序代码或指令集合,用于自动化重复性任务。 - 宏的作用:通过自动化,宏能显著节省时间、提高工作效率并减少错误。 - 宏录制与运行:开发者可以通过宏录制器记录日常操作,然后轻松地在需要时运行宏,如处理大量数据或批量格式化。 8. **挑战与实践**:掌握VBA需要面对学习曲线,但一旦熟悉,它将极大地提高用户的办公效率。例如,通过善用宏简化繁琐的任务,用户可以专注于核心工作内容。 VBA是Office平台开发的核心技术,熟练掌握其应用和开发能力,无论是对企业还是个人用户,都能带来显著的生产力提升和工作流程优化。